Solar power continues its ascent in the home improvement market, offering increasingly affordable and aesthetically pleasing options for aspiring solar homeowners. Drawbacks to this point have included affordability -- minimized somewhat by federal and state tax incentives -- and the conversion efficiency of the panels themselves. Despite lots of promising research and product designs, no one product has been able to transcend these and other interconnected issues for solar. In the meantime, manufacturers continue to work on building integrated photovoltaic (BIPV) products to make them cheaper and easier to install.

SRS energy solé power tile

One such product, especially relevant to residents of California and the desert southwest, is the Solé Power Tile. Aside from its color -- a not-too-shabby navy blue with color upgrades available -- it ships and installs just like conventional ceramic or clay roofing tiles. It's just hard to get more building integrated than this, a definite consideration for energy conscious homeowners in need of a roofing upgrade.

The panels are still not proven but do come with a full warranty. They produce 500 watts of power per 100 square feet of roof space. SRS Energy, maker of the Solé Power Tile, has partnered with longtime tile roofing manufacturer US Tile to distribute and integrate the systems.
